Perfect matchings with restricted intersection in cubic graphs

نویسندگان

  • Tomás Kaiser
  • André Raspaud
چکیده

A conjecture of G. Fan and A. Raspaud asserts that every bridgeless cubic graph contains three perfect matchings with empty intersection. We suggest a possible approach to problems of this type, based on the concept of a balanced join in an embedded graph. We use this method to prove that bridgeless cubic graphs of oddness two have Fano colorings using only 5 lines of the Fano plane. This is a special case of a conjecture by E. Máčajová and M. Škoviera.

M\'acajov\'a and \v{S}koviera Conjecture on Cubic Graphs

A conjecture of M\'a\u{c}ajov\'a and \u{S}koviera asserts that every bridgeless cubic graph has two perfect matchings whose intersection does not contain any odd edge cut. We prove this conjecture for graphs with few vertices and we give a stronger result for traceable graphs.

A New Lower Bound on the Number of Perfect Matchings in Cubic Graphs

We prove that every n-vertex cubic bridgeless graph has at least n/2 perfect matchings and give a list of all 17 such graphs that have less than n/2 + 2 perfect matchings.
